Atlus has revealed the opening cinematic for the highly anticipated remake, Persona 3 Reload, which showcases the game’s animated introduction and features the song "Full Moon Full Life." The title is slated for release on February 2, 2024, and will be available on PC, PlayStation, Xbox platforms, and Xbox Game Pass from day one. Persona 3 Reload is a revamped version of the original Shin Megami Tensei: Persona 3 that debuted on the PlayStation 2. In the game, players take on the role of a student joining the Specialized Extracurricular Execution Squad (SEES) to explore a phenomenon known as the Dark Hour and battle creatures called Shadows in a towering labyrinth called Tartarus. By day, players attend school and engage in social interactions, which bolster their strength for the nightly battles.

Persona 3 is part of the larger Persona series, which itself is a subseries of the Shin Megami Tensei franchise. Each installment combines traditional role-playing game elements with social simulation scenarios, where player choices in their character's daily life impact their battle capabilities and the development of the game's narrative. The Persona series is well-known for its deep storylines, complex characters, and the integration of philosophical and psychological themes into its gameplay and story. Originally released in 2006, Persona 3 quickly garnered acclaim for these innovative features and has since been considered a classic of the RPG genre.
